MOT Check for APRILIA RS125s

The APRILIA RS125 makes up 37,127 of the overall 372,520 APRILIA MOT test results. Select your RS125 model year below to find the specific problems.

Some examples of the most common issues are:
Nearside Handlebar handgrip not secure to handlebars.  Occurs:116 times
Rear Wheel alignment incorrect which adversely affects the handling  Occurs:57 times
Rear Front wheel bearings have excessive free play  Occurs:12 times
Rear Shock absorber has negligible damping effect b Occurs:22 times
Rear Brake disc excessively pitted  Occurs:13 times
Nearside Front Fairings insecure and likely to impede the steering  Occurs:11 times
Centre Rear Stop lamp does not illuminate immediately a brake applies  Occurs:14 times
Offside Front Stop lamp does not illuminate immediately a brake applies  Occurs:13 times
Rear Brake master cylinder fluid level dangerously low  Occurs:14 times
Front suspension assembly component loose  Occurs:20 times
Front Brake disc cracked  Occurs:14 times
Front Steering movement excessively `notchy` with the weight on the lower bearing  Occurs:17 times
Nearside Front Handlebar handgrip not secure to handlebars.  Occurs:12 times
Offside Steering control has Insufficient clearance at full lock affecting the riders grasp of handlebars  Occurs:14 times
Brake lever has inadequate reserve travel  Occurs:14 times
Nearside Rear Exhaust mounting does not fully support the exhaust system  Occurs:14 times
Front Horn not working  Occurs:45 times
Rear shock absorber has inadequate damping effect.  Occurs:970 times
Front Wheel bearing has excessive play (5.1.3 (a) (i)) Occurs:35 times
Front wheel bearings have excessive free play  Occurs:828 times
Rear Position lamp not working (4.2.1 (a)) Occurs:70 times
Front Wheel has an excessively distorted bead rim.  Occurs:63 times
Horn not loud enough to be heard by another road user  Occurs:107 times
Nearside Front Front shock absorber seal failed and leaking oil  Occurs:56 times
Clutch lever positioned so it cannot be readily operated.  Occurs:20 times
